South Beach Shakes the NBA as Heat Land Giannis in Franchise-Altering Deal

The NBA offseason has produced its defining moment, and it arrived with the force of a championship earthquake. In a stunning blockbuster move, the Miami Heat reportedly secured two-time MVP Giannis Antetokounmpo and veteran forward Bobby Portis from the Milwaukee Bucks, ending months of speculation surrounding the future of one of basketball’s most dominant superstars.

For Miami, the trade represents more than the acquisition of elite talent it is a declaration that the franchise intends to compete for championships immediately. Pairing Giannis with the Heat’s culture of relentless defense, discipline, and postseason resilience creates a partnership many around the league have imagined for years. The arrival of Antetokounmpo instantly transforms Miami from contender to potential title favorite, while Portis adds toughness, energy, and championship experience to an already formidable roster.

The price, however, was enormous. Milwaukee received a treasure chest of young talent and future assets, including Tyler Herro, promising center Kel’el Ware, versatile wing Jaime Jaquez Jr., rookie prospect Kasparas Jakucionis, multiple first-round draft selections, and a future pick swap. It is the type of package designed not merely to soften the departure of a franchise icon but to launch an entirely new era of Bucks basketball.



For Milwaukee fans, the trade marks the end of a historic chapter. Giannis delivered the city’s long-awaited NBA championship in 2021 and established himself as perhaps the greatest player in franchise history. His legacy in Milwaukee is secure regardless of where the next phase of his career unfolds.

Meanwhile, Miami may have just rewritten the balance of power in the Eastern Conference. The Heat have built their identity on attracting stars willing to embrace pressure and expectations. Few players embody those qualities more than Antetokounmpo, whose relentless style and competitive drive appear tailor-made for South Beach.

If finalized, this deal will not simply be remembered as the biggest trade of the summer it could become the transaction that defines the next era of NBA basketball.

Giannis to Miami Changes the Balance of Power in the East

The trade saga that hovered over the NBA for months finally reached its dramatic conclusion as Giannis Antetokounmpo officially heads to Miami, ending an era in Milwaukee and ushering in a new chapter that could redefine the Eastern Conference for years to come.

For the Milwaukee Bucks, the move represents the closing of one of the franchise’s greatest periods. Antetokounmpo transformed Milwaukee from a struggling playoff team into an NBA champion, delivering the city its first title in half a century and establishing himself as one of the most dominant players of his generation. Yet with his contract entering its final year and uncertainty surrounding the team’s championship window, the organization ultimately chose to secure a massive package of players and future draft assets rather than risk losing its superstar for nothing.

Miami, meanwhile, has once again demonstrated its willingness to pursue the biggest prizes in basketball. The Heat’s acquisition of the two-time MVP instantly elevates the franchise from contender to championship favorite. Pairing Antetokounmpo with Bam Adebayo creates one of the league’s most formidable defensive combinations while giving Miami an interior presence capable of overwhelming virtually any opponent in the NBA.

The implications extend far beyond South Florida and Wisconsin. The Eastern Conference hierarchy has been shaken overnight. Teams that spent years preparing to battle Boston, New York, and Milwaukee must now contend with a Miami squad built around two elite two-way stars entering their prime years. The move could spark a new arms race across the conference as rivals search for answers to a roster suddenly equipped with size, athleticism, and championship experience.

Perhaps most importantly for Miami, the trade is not merely a short-term gamble. Antetokounmpo is now eligible to sign a lucrative contract extension with the Heat, giving the organization an opportunity to secure the foundation of its future for the remainder of the decade. If that deal materializes, this blockbuster transaction may be remembered not simply as the biggest move of the offseason, but as the moment the NBA’s balance of power shifted toward South Beach once again.
